You’re fighting their decision to break up

Breaking up with you was a decision your boyfriend made, and it was probably a difficult one. Before sitting down with you and ending things, he first planned everything in his heart and mind. After coming to the conclusion that they would rather be apart, her boyfriend tried to think of the best way to end it, one that included the least amount of drama.

Crying, begging, pleading… these things prolong the breakup process and can make your boyfriend very uncomfortable with you in the future. Right now, he wants his ex to feel comfortable talking or communicating with you…not the other way around. Fighting the breakup or trying to get your boyfriend to change his mind? You are making him feel combative or defensive every time he meets you.

You’re trying to blame your ex to get back together

One thing most guys agree on: Guilt sucks. If you’re throwing a pity party with the intention of making your ex boyfriend feel bad, what you’re really doing is driving him away. Why won’t my ex boyfriend accept me back? Probably because he is so weirded out by your behavior that he just doesn’t know what to do or say around you.

Staying calm and collected can go a long way toward undoing the breakup. When your ex sees that you’ve handled the breakup in a mature and polite way, he’s much more likely to consider dating you again. Perhaps not right away, but he laid the groundwork to facilitate reconciliation in the future.

You are exhibiting desperate behavior after the breakup

Do you remember when you met your boyfriend? He was attracted to your appearance, of course, but also to many of your personality traits. If you were outgoing, fun, confident, and independent, these are all behaviors guys look for in a potential girlfriend. Getting your boyfriend back requires taking a good look at yourself right now… and being honest with what you see.

You can’t get your ex boyfriend back if you’re an emotional wreck. Constantly calling, emailing, or texting your ex is a sign of desperation and need. The more you press, the faster your boyfriend will run in the opposite direction. What if it seems like he’s always getting mad at you? It’s mainly because he doesn’t know how to handle this new, less attractive version of you.

Understand something: feelings just don’t go away. Your boyfriend still has strong emotional ties to you, but right now he is trying to ignore them. In order to move on, he is putting aside his feelings for you and trying to put them aside. This doesn’t mean that he doesn’t love you anymore, it just means that he is looking for a change.
